    White zucchini soup

    half of this is Master Broth (signature)
    Boil white zucchini
    add:
    fresh oregano
    thyme
    little butter

    Blend up

    very delicious. fresh-tasting summer type soup, doesn't feel heavy, i think because i didn't add garlic this time. Wanna try with some mint and basil too but it's perfect like this

    White Zucchinis are better than the regular ones, and even better are the smaller ones, they have more flavor

        It's good quality shrimp, with caramelized gingery coconutty pineapple, and white zucchini.

        I prefer canned pineapple for this, since it comes with juice. You boil the pineapple piece in the juice in a pan. You leave it on low heat until they're soft. Then you let the liquid evaporate. At this point i added homemade ginger syrup and kept letting it evaporate. Then you let it caramlize. You will need to add a bit of sugar if you didn't use the ginger syrup. Don't overdo the ginger, it needs to be secondary. I added garlic but it's not necessary. Salt obviously too.

        Always add salt throughout the entire cooking process, in any dish.

        You add butter, then you add the shrimp when there is not much liquid in the pan, so they can brown a bit. then add Master Broth, and a little bit of creamed coconut. Then i added my already boiled zucchini,Make sure not to add the shrimp too early so everything can come together without overboiling them.

        Nutrient wise this is absolutely killer. Perfect amino acids, lots and lots of fruit instead of starch. Super tasty. I think if you workout this is the ideal meal for recovery.

                        • the Peaty ice cream recipe worked really well for me. It has a smooth texture following the instruction closely, and goes well with fruit. The eggs make it like a custard, but obviously with a coconut flavor. The only problem is I'm wanting to reduce fat intake, so I won't be making it again for a while.

                        • I made a Peaty hot chocolate, I'd be interested to hear opinions on vitamin / nutrient groups involved.

                        • 1 or 2 cups whole milk

                        • 2 squares 70+% dark chocolate

                        • 2 tbsp honey

                        • 1 tsp cinnamon or other spices

                        • 1 packet (7g) gelatin (bloom in cold milk)

                        Texture is velvety and smooth. Good for night-time warmth/sleep. I'd rather make a Jell-O or broth/sauce for regular gelatin intake, but this is decent.
